app圖形化編程 近幾天自己使用arduino nano板子仿做了一個4足機器人(如下圖),,由于沒有使用官方推薦的主板,故無法使用手機通過wifi去控制機器人,。自己打算通過藍牙去控制這個機器人的行走等動作,。這就需要自己編寫一個安卓app,通過藍牙連接四足機器人,。奈何安卓app開發(fā)功底差,,電腦上裝的Android Studio大半年沒打開過。 四足機器人 偶然間百度到一個圖形化安卓app開發(fā)環(huán)境,打開一看,,上手特別容易,,故此寫一遍入門級教程,來介紹它,,它的名字叫做“App Inventor 2”,。下圖是我通過簡單拖拽開發(fā)的藍牙控制app,由于自用,,沒有美化,,看官不要笑話。 app inventor 2是完全開源的,,有在線開發(fā)環(huán)境和本地開發(fā)環(huán)境,,本地開發(fā)環(huán)境需要下載相應的軟件,我也沒有嘗試,,直接使用在線的方式去編輯生成app,。 現在打開app inventor 2的主頁(網址大家自行百度一下,或給我發(fā)私信),。 主頁很簡單,如圖所示,,點擊“Start new project”新建一個項目,,點擊English 可以將語言切換為中文。 進入新建的項目后,,界面很簡介。左邊是控件窗口,,可以拖拽布局,。右側是屬性窗口,可以設置各項屬性,,我這里添加了一些按鈕,。以第一個按鈕“選擇要連接的藍牙設備”為例講解此文,此按鈕想要實現的功能為,,點擊之后顯示搜索到的藍牙設備列表,,選擇想要的藍牙設備后,點擊“連接”按鈕進行連接,。 由于使用了藍牙連接,,所以我們從左側控件欄拖拽了一個藍牙客戶端控件 |
|